Unlike traditional children's movies, The Great Muppet Caper embraces a self-aware, meta-fictional narrative. Kermit, Fozzie, and Gonzo play investigative reporters who openly acknowledge they are actors in a movie. The film parodies classic British heist films and Hollywood romance tropes with a sharp, timeless wit that appeals equally to adults and children. Directed by Jim Henson himself, The Great Muppet Caper serves as the Muppets' second theatrical outing. Unlike its predecessor, which told the story of how the Muppets met, this film casts Kermit, Fozzie, and Gonzo as investigative reporters.
